Intel Pentium III testing with a ASUS CUSL2 and NVIDIA GeForce4 MX 440 on Debian 6.0.7 via the Phoronix Test Suite.

Timed MPlayer Compilation

This test times how long it takes to build the MPlayer media player program.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.
